Output 64fca6e9dd98b7d700adba8b39d9c6f343bc29b3f5aecc1da6073c265b83476e:1

value
166454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ae34a46574283ed785d114099a3735ba608b35fa OP_EQUAL
address
3Ha8ZZhQtzckfnG212QaUzPiuPaVBq5bgt
transaction
64fca6e9dd98b7d700adba8b39d9c6f343bc29b3f5aecc1da6073c265b83476e
spent
true